Scenario: Customer order 2 pcs of MATERIAL A, 1 pc of MATERIAL B to be
delivered to 2 different ship to parties.
Sold to: 1000
Material A 1pc One-time Ship-to-Party 2000 Name AA
Material B 1pc One-time Ship-to-Party 2000 Name AA
Material A 1pc One-time Ship-to-Party 2000 Name BB
Problem: If I enter item 1 and 2 and enter the same name of Ship to party,
same address. It is still generating 3 deliveries.
It should generate 2 deliveries only.

check the plant which u put at the line item for shipto party 2000 name A
for 1st material and again check the plant for line item for ship to party 2000 Name B for 2nd material.
See if the shipping point is different it will create different deliveries and plant is the important factor for determining the shipping point .
I presume u put different ship to party at the line item level in sales order.

Just check your delivery dates,shipping pt and incoterms.
They may be different for both items that is the reason,you are getting different deliveries.
